poi 读取word
时间: 2023-08-09 10:07:39 浏览: 163
您可以使用 Apache POI 库来读取 Word 文档。下面是一个简单的示例代码,演示了如何使用 POI 读取 Word 文档中的文本内容:
```java
import java.io.FileInputStream;
import java.io.IOException;
import org.apache.poi.xwpf.extractor.XWPFWordExtractor;
import org.apache.poi.xwpf.usermodel.XWPFDocument;
public class WordReader {
public static void main(String[] args) {
try (FileInputStream fis = new FileInputStream("path/to/your/word/document.docx");
XWPFDocument doc = new XWPFDocument(fis);
XWPFWordExtractor extractor = new XWPFWordExtractor(doc)) {
String text = extractor.getText();
System.out.println(text);
} catch (IOException e) {
e.printStackTrace();
}
}
}
```
请确保您已经将 Apache POI 库添加到您的项目中。这段代码假设您要读取的 Word 文档是一个 .docx 文件。如果您要读取的是 .doc 文件,可以使用 `HWPF` 相关类而不是 `XWPF` 相关类。
阅读全文